GNU/Linux >> Linux Esercitazione >  >> Ubuntu

I 5 migliori software di gestione dei container

La tecnica di virtualizzazione è nota per estendere le capacità di un sistema al livello successivo, consentendo al sistema di distribuire applicazioni o installare altri sistemi operativi funzionanti indipendentemente dal resto del sistema. I container, aggiungendo altro al paradigma avanzato, migliorano ed estendono ulteriormente queste vaste capacità. I container offrono un metodo di virtualizzazione rapido, continuo e stabile per la distribuzione virtuale di queste applicazioni in qualsiasi ambiente software. Un'altra caratteristica straordinaria che rende il paradigma encomiabile è la capacità dei contenitori di consentire una collaborazione in team senza interruzioni in cui diversi team possono lavorare contemporaneamente su parti o moduli diversi dell'applicazione distribuita. Esistono diversi software che forniscono e offrono la gestione di questo straordinario paradigma. Il software Container Management aiuta principalmente a gestire in autonomia il percorso complessivo dei container, ovvero dal caricamento e dalla distribuzione, in base alle specifiche richieste ed esigenze degli utenti. Inoltre, questi strumenti di gestione aiutano a sincronizzare e gestire autonomamente le implementazioni locali o cloud indipendentemente dalla complessità di volumi e reti variabili. In questo articolo, forniamo un elenco dei migliori software di gestione dei container disponibili che offrono servizi lodevoli ai propri utenti.

Kubernetes

Originariamente progettato dal gigante del settore IT, Google, Kubernetes è stato rilasciato nell'anno 2014. Google ha affidato le attività di gestione e sostentamento di Kubernetes ad altri giganti del settore IT e co-sviluppatori del paradigma, Cloud Native Computing Foundation nel 2015. Lo strumento open source di orchestrazione e gestione dei container è una soluzione ottimale per automatizzare la distribuzione, il ridimensionamento e la gestione generale delle applicazioni per computer.

Kubernetes offre molte funzionalità avanzate come la sua capacità avanzata di distribuire e gestire autonomamente applicazioni multi-container su larga scala, offrire ampio supporto DevOps, API avanzate che consentono il controllo e la gestione di unità di pianificazione di base chiamate pod, ecc. Kubernetes consente ai suoi utenti di caratteristiche insieme alla sua lodevole stabilità, autonomia, affidabilità e supporto migliorato per la scoperta e il bilanciamento. Uno degli svantaggi del paradigma è la sua ostilità per l'utente che rende Kubernetes una soluzione non facile da adottare. Il funzionamento del paradigma o la transizione a Kubernetes può essere eseguito senza problemi solo se gestito da uno sviluppatore esperto. Tuttavia, la stabilità fenomenale e straordinaria e le capacità migliorate del paradigma sono sufficienti per renderlo il primo posto nella nostra lista di soluzioni di gestione dei container con le migliori prestazioni.

Metti le mani sulla documentazione più recente e inizia subito con lo strumento da https://kubernetes.io/docs/home/

Porta mobile

Fondato nel 2013 dagli esperti di Docker, Inc., il paradigma subito dopo il suo rilascio ha attirato l'attenzione di molti. La soluzione compatibile con l'open source è la scelta ideale per creare, progettare, distribuire e gestire autonomamente più contenitori di applicazioni virtualizzate su qualsiasi sistema operativo. Docker gestisce e si occupa senza problemi dei numerosi servizi e funzionalità dell'applicazione distribuita insieme a diversi file di configurazione, librerie, dipendenze e altri componenti simili integrati nell'applicazione e che quindi formano componenti contenitori integrali.

Docker offre ai suoi utenti una collaborazione di squadra senza interruzioni e la coerenza dei dati condivisi nell'intero team. I servizi di supporto 24×7 e la documentazione utente aggiornata rendono la piattaforma facile da adottare e lodevole affidabile. Altre straordinarie funzionalità fornite nella piattaforma includono il supporto per il bilanciamento del carico del cluster, la condivisione e la collaborazione continua e senza interruzioni del contenitore all'interno del team, la portabilità delle applicazioni migliorata insieme alle sue integrazioni e altre dipendenze, ecc. La prima configurazione del paradigma può ottenere un po 'complicato e potrebbe indurre gli utenti ad acquisire assistenza esterna, come quella di un esperto. Inoltre, la gestione simultanea di contenitori di grandi dimensioni può causare un problema con Docker. Tuttavia, l'affidabilità della piattaforma e la community di supporto migliorata ne fanno una delle soluzioni di gestione dei container preferite da molti.

Ottieni Docker ora da https://www.docker.com/get-started

Servizio Amazon Elastic Container (ECS)

Nel 2014, Amazon Web Services (AWS) ha rilasciato un'anteprima di EC2 Container Service noto ai suoi utenti anche come Amazon Elastic Container Service (ECS). Il server ha fornito una piattaforma per la creazione, la distribuzione e la gestione dell'infrastruttura del container su AWS. Inoltre, AWS ECS altamente scalabile, efficiente e adattabile ha assicurato una perfetta integrazione con i container Docker.

AWS ECS offre ai suoi utenti diverse caratteristiche e capacità straordinarie, come l'efficiente soluzione di gestione dei container che consente agli utenti di operare, gestire e collaborare senza problemi alle applicazioni distribuite su un cluster di istanze Amazon EC2. AWS ECS offre un'esperienza utente semplice e facile per gestire i container utilizzando l'architettura dei servizi modulari per le applicazioni. Ciò elimina anche il problema aggiuntivo necessario per progettare, installare ed eseguire da zero un'infrastruttura di gestione dei cluster. Altre caratteristiche del servizio includono la possibilità di pianificare applicazioni, servizi ed elaborazione batch di lunga durata tramite container Docker, un'architettura robusta e flessibile che consente di modificare e gestire facilmente le istanze EC2 sottostanti, ecc. Tuttavia, non tutte le straordinarie funzionalità sono gratuite gratuitamente, ad esempio nella versione gratuita, gli utenti possono accedere solo alle istanze EC2 Micro. Inoltre, la documentazione per l'utente può essere migliorata. Tuttavia, AWS ECS batte molti dei concorrenti sul mercato e offre uno strumento di gestione dei container flessibile, efficiente e robusto.

Inizia subito con lo straordinario strumento di gestione dei container accedendo al seguente link:https://aws.amazon.com/ecs/getting-started/

Apache Mesos

Avviato come progetto universitario, Apache MESOS è stato lanciato sul mercato nel 2020. Lo strumento di gestione dei container compatibile open source e multipiattaforma è una soluzione ottimale per la distribuzione virtuale delle applicazioni. Apache Mesos supporta un piano di controllo che è responsabile dell'allocazione attenta e solida delle risorse tra diversi framework, ovvero le piattaforme di distribuzione delle applicazioni, che sono efficientemente stratificate sopra.

Apache MESOS è una delle piattaforme di gestione dei container più recenti sul mercato, tuttavia offre tutte le funzionalità degli strumenti di gestione dei container più stabili. Ad esempio, lo strumento offre supporto nativo per l'avvio di container con Docker, gestione efficiente dell'esecuzione di applicazioni di elaborazione dati, applicazioni efficienti con API per semplificare diversi processi di gestione delle risorse, ecc. Apache MESOS funziona perfettamente su Windows, macOS e Linux. Inoltre, lo strumento di gestione dei contenitori altamente scalabile offre un'interfaccia utente Web incorporata che consente di esaminare lo stato del cluster e di esplorare le sandbox dei contenitori. Essendo relativamente più recenti nella concorrenza, la documentazione dell'utente e il team di supporto non sono efficienti come gli altri. Tuttavia, l'acclamazione già acquisita per lo strumento e i continui aggiornamenti ci rendono abbastanza ottimisti per il suo sicuro successo nei prossimi anni.

Metti le mani sullo strumento ora da https://mesos.apache.org/downloads/

OpenShift

Rilasciato nel 2011 dagli esperti di sviluppo software e IT di Red Hat, lo strumento di gestione dei container è lo strumento di riferimento di molti in tutto il mondo. Lo strumento di gestione dei container OpenShift dell'architettura sottostante si basa su un cluster manager basato su Kubernetes con il packaging dei container Docker. OpenShift supporta anche altri concetti di gestione del ciclo di vita delle applicazioni per migliorare e strutturare in generale un'architettura di gestione dei container affidabile e robusta.

OpenShift offre molte funzionalità come fornire un'interfaccia estremamente facile da usare, integrazione perfetta con le infrastrutture di quasi tutte le aziende rinomate, API estese e altro supporto disponibile 24 ore su 24, 7 giorni su 7, procedure di sicurezza estese e solide distribuite a diversi livelli di stack garantendo l'affidabilità di la piattaforma. Con OpenShift, gli utenti potrebbero dover affrontare un problema con l'orchestrazione dei cluster di altri fornitori poiché OpenShift supporta solo i cluster Kubernetes. Inoltre, alcuni utenti potrebbero trovare il controllo, l'accesso e la comprensione dei registri. Tuttavia, la piattaforma offre ancora molte funzionalità avanzate e lodevoli e affidabilità e sicurezza assicurate, rendendola così una delle migliori scelte di molti utenti in tutto il mondo.

Ottieni subito una prova gratuita da https://www.openshift.com/try

Osservazioni di chiusura

La scelta del software di gestione dei container che fornisce prestazioni ottimali per un'azienda o per qualsiasi soluzione software richiede una conoscenza approfondita e chiarezza sulle esigenze dell'utente. Il giusto strumento di gestione dei container può produrre i risultati più efficaci solo se selezionato e adattato con attenzione e in base ai requisiti e alle specifiche dell'applicazione software. In questo articolo, forniamo un elenco dei primi cinque strumenti software di gestione dei container con le migliori prestazioni che hanno servito il loro scopo su tutte le piattaforme, ad esempio Windows, macOS e Linux, e hanno gestito e distribuito più facilmente le applicazioni che vanno da piccoli scalare su larga scala o su scala aziendale. Pertanto, concludiamo con sicurezza che Kubernetes, Docker, AWS ECS, Apache MESOS e OpenShift sono in grado di progettare, distribuire e gestire autonomamente qualsiasi applicazione software in qualsiasi ambiente.


Ubuntu
  1. I 4 migliori software di gestione della scuola gratuiti e open source

  2. I 5 migliori software gratuiti per la gestione dell'inventario

  3. I migliori 8 software di gestione dei progetti gratuiti e open source

  4. I 7 migliori software di gestione delle password gratuiti e open source

  5. I 5 migliori software di gestione dei prodotti gratuiti e open source

Miglior software di gestione di database - I 25 migliori software

I migliori 8 software open source per la gestione della supply chain

I 4 migliori software di gestione dei trasporti gratuiti e open source

I 4 migliori software di affiliazione open source

I 7 migliori software gratuiti per la gestione della forza lavoro

I 10 migliori software alternativi per la gestione delle foto di Photoshop per Linux